Duchenne muscular dystrophy and idiopathic hyperCKemia segregating in a family

1995

A 7-month-old boy with gross motor delay and failure to thrive presented with rhabdomyolysis following an acute asthmatic episode. During hospitalization an electrocardiographic conversion to a Wolff-Parkinson-White type 1 (WPW) pattern took place. Duchenne muscular dystrophy (DMD) was suspected based on elevated creatine kinase (CK) serum levels, muscle biopsy, and family history. The diagnosis was confirmed by molecular analysis, which documented a deletion corresponding to cDNA probe 1-2a in the dystrophin gene, in the propositus and in an affected male cousin of his mother. Oculoectodermal syndrome: Report of a new case with a broad clinical spectrum

2014

Oculoectodermal syndrome (OMIM 600268) is rare and characterized by aplasia cutis congenita, epibulbar dermoids, and other abnormalities. We report herein on a newly recognized patient with oculoectodermal syndrome, which is the 19th reported patient with OES. The boy aged six years demonstrated a broad clinical spectrum of this condition, including aplasia cutis congenita, epibulbar dermoids, hyperkeratotic papule, mildly enlarged cisterna magna, and an enlarged fluid space in the quadrigeminal cistern, suggesting a cyst. Sex reversal from functional disomy of Xp: Prenatal and post-mortem findings.

2008

Translocations involving the short arms of the X and Y chromosomes are uncommon and are often associated with anomalies in gonadal development. Segmental duplications of the X chromosome interfere with the formation of the testis in patients with a 46,XY karyotype. The gene products located within the duplicated segment, when present in double dose, may affect on male sex development. We report on a fetus with karyotype 46,XY,der (14)t(X;14) (p10;p10)dn. Attached to chromosome 14 is the entire short arm of the X chromosome. The angelman syndrome: A brief review

2017

Angelman's Syndrome (AS) was described for the first time by Harry Angelman in the 1960s, based on obervation of three child patients with similar physical and behavioral features such as severe intellectual impairment, lack of language, motor disorders and happy behaviour. Many years later the typical patients' features were identified as linked to genetic abnormalities mainly characterized by neurological symptoms. Life expectancy is good although the symptoms tend to be stable and severe.

Occurrence of Edwardsiella tarda in wild European eels Anguilla anguilla from Mediterranean Spain

2007

Pure cultures of Edwarsiella tarda were isolated from body ulcers and internal organs of wild European eels caught in a Mediterranean freshwater coastal lagoon (Albufera Lake, Valencia, Spain) over a 1 yr period. Overall, the E. tarda isolation rate from wild eels was 9%, but this increased to 22.8% in diseased individuals. All 22 E. tarda isolates belonged to the 'wild-type' biogroup of the species and were virulent for eels (lethal dose that kills 50% of exposed individuals [LD50 dose]: 10(4.85) to 10(6.83) CFU ind.(-1)), and therefore represented the aetiological agent of the haemorrhagic disease observed in wild European eels. Manganese interferes with calcium, perturbs ERK signaling, and produces embryos with no skeleton.

2011

Manganese (Mn) has been associated with embryo toxicity as it impairs differentiation of neural and skeletogenic cells in vertebrates. Nevertheless, information on the mechanisms operating at the cellular level remains scant. We took advantage of an amenable embryonic model to investigate the effects of Mn in biomineral formation. Sea urchin (Paracentrotus lividus) embryos were exposed to Mn from fertilization, harvested at different developmental stages, and analyzed for their content in calcium (Ca), expression of skeletogenic genes, localization of germ layer markers, and activation of the extracellular signal-regulated kinase (ERK). Recombinant norovirus GII.g/GII.12 gastroenteritis in children.

2011

Recombinant GII.g/GII.12 norovirus (NoV) strains emerged in 2008 in Australia and subsequently have been associated with gastroenteritis outbreaks worldwide. In the winter season 2009-2010 GII.12 strains caused 16% of the NoV outbreaks in the United States. During 2009-2010 we also identified GII.g/GII.12 strains during surveillance of sporadic cases of gastroenteritis in Italian children. Severity scores were calculated for the GII.g/GII.12 NoV infections using the Vesikari scale and in two out of three paediatric cases they exceeded the median value calculated for concomitant GII.4 infections. Difficulties in distinguishing between an atlas fracture and a congenital posterior atlas arch defect in postmortem analysis.

2013

We found one atlas from a sample of 148 skeletons (0.67%) that presented different anatomical variations which made it difficult to determine whether the vertebra had an atlas fracture, an unusual Type B posterior atlas arch defect, or a combination of both. We carried out a stereomicroscopy, radiographic, and computerized tomography scan study that revealed that the dry atlas we found presented a very uncommon congenital Type B posterior atlas arch defect, simulating a fracture. In short, the present paper has revealed that differentiating Type B posterior atlas arch defects from fractures in post-mortem dry vertebrae is more difficult than expected.
